What can I see and do near National Central Library of Florence?
Galileo Museum - Institute and Museum of the History of Science, Bargello and Uffizi Gallery feature captivating exhibits. Basilica of Santa Croce, Palazzo degli Uffizi and Piazza della Signoria are notable landmarks to explore if you're in the area. You can check out the local talent at Teatro Verdi, Visarno Arena and Teatro della Pergola.
